7-Day Family-Friendly Itinerary: Dwarka, Gujarat, Somnath Temple, Rameshwaram

Wednesday, May 1: Dwarka, Gujarat

Begin your trip by exploring the sacred city of Dwarka, known for its Hindu temples and vibrant culture. In the morning, visit the Dwarkadhish Temple, dedicated to Lord Krishna, and witness the morning aarti (prayer ceremony). Afterward, head to Nageshwar Jyotirlinga, one of the 12 Jyotirlinga shrines. In the afternoon, take a stroll along the picturesque Gomti Ghat and enjoy the serene atmosphere. In the evening, visit Rukmini Devi Temple and catch the sunset over the Arabian Sea.

  • Dwarkadhish Temple: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Nageshwar Jyotirlinga: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Gomti Ghat: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Rukmini Devi Temple: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1 hour
Thursday, May 2: Somnath Temple

Embark on a spiritual journey as you visit the famous Somnath Temple, one of the twelve Jyotirlinga shrines dedicated to Lord Shiva. In the morning, attend the aarti and seek blessings at this magnificent temple. Spend the afternoon exploring the serene Triveni Sangam, where the rivers Hiran, Kapila, and Saraswati meet. Enjoy the beautiful views and take a boat ride if desired. In the evening, witness the grand Sound and Light Show that narrates the temple's history.

  • Somnath Temple: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Triveni Sangam: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Sound and Light Show: Cost - INR 25, Time Spent - 1 hour
Friday, May 3: Rameshwaram

Explore the mystical island town of Rameshwaram, famous for its temples and spiritual significance. Start your day with a visit to Ramanathaswamy Temple, one of the most significant Shiva temples in India. Take a holy bath in the 22 sacred wells inside the temple complex. In the afternoon, explore the Pamban Bridge, an iconic railway bridge offering breathtaking views of the sea. Spend the evening at Agnitheertham, a sacred beach where it is believed that Lord Rama worshipped Lord Shiva.

  • Ramanathaswamy Temple: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Pamban Bridge: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1 hour
  • Agnitheertham: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Saturday, May 4: Rameshwaram (Continued)

Continue exploring the wonders of Rameshwaram. In the morning, visit Dhanushkodi, a ghost town with ruins and a stunning beach. Take a jeep ride to explore this remote and fascinating place. In the afternoon, head to the Kothandaramaswamy Temple, believed to be the place where Lord Rama stayed during his search for Sita. Spend the evening at the beautiful Gandamadana Parvatham, offering panoramic views of Rameshwaram.

  • Dhanushkodi: Cost - INR 500 (Jeep ride), Time Spent - 3-4 hours
  • Kothandaramaswamy Temple: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Gandamadana Parvatham: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1 hour

Monday, May 6: Somnath (Continued)

Delve deeper into the spiritual ambiance of Somnath. Begin your day with a visit to Bhalka Tirth, the place where Lord Krishna was accidentally wounded by an arrow. Explore the nearby Triveni Ghat, where the rivers Hiran, Kapila, and Saraswati merge. In the afternoon, visit Dehotsarg Tirth, the site where Lord Krishna left his mortal body. Spend the evening exploring the serene Sasan Gir Wildlife Sanctuary, home to the majestic Asiatic lions.

  • Bhalka Tirth: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1 hour
  • Triveni Ghat: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Dehotsarg Tirth: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1 hour
  • Sasan Gir Wildlife Sanctuary: Cost - INR 200 (Entrance fee), Time Spent - 3-4 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

While exploring Dwarka, Gujarat, don't miss the opportunity to visit Bet Dwarka, an island located near the main Dwarka town. Accessible by boat, this island is believed to be the original residence of Lord Krishna. Explore the ancient ruins, temples, and picturesque beaches. It's a perfect destination for a family outing and offers a unique glimpse into mythology and history.

For a fun-filled family activity in Rameshwaram, visit the Sea World Aquarium. Get up close and personal with a variety of marine life, including colorful fishes, turtles, and sharks. It's an educational and entertaining experience for children and adults alike.

When in Somnath, indulge in a traditional Gujarati thali at the local restaurants. These thalis offer a wide variety of mouthwatering dishes, showcasing the rich and flavorful cuisine of Gujarat. Don't miss the chance to taste the famous Gujarati sweets like jalebi and ghari.
